Transaction 03c4deb880632b68bd669f3801b547347c3966b24540dacf58ad61189f3f246a
1 Input
1 Output
-
03c4deb880632b68bd669f3801b547347c3966b24540dacf58ad61189f3f246a:0
- value
- 1388370
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a16b02654ca85cca5681bd2c8c8867cf9ba08e5
- address
- bc1qrgttqfj5e2zueftgr0fv3jyx0num5z89z3y06z